Old mining sites, such as quarries or pits, could provide refuges for endangered species, according to new research from the Czech Republic. Benefits are greater if the sites are allowed to recover naturally rather than being artificially restored with the use of topsoil, ground-levelling and seed planting.

WebThe triennial programme is a programme that contains a 3-year description of the quarrying and landscape restoration works and must reflect the objectives set out in the approved quarry plan. The Triennial Program must be submitted within 180 days of the date the operating license is granted and subsequently every 3 years and must be based on ...
